Giovanni Bellini ca. 1430 – 1516 Pietà (Milan)tempera on panel (86 × 107 cm) — c. 1468 Pinacoteca di Brera, Milan Rate this work of art: |

A moving pieta by Bellini. Christ's head rests against Mary's face. She holds his right hand. John looks away, while supporting the pale body. Christ's left hand rests on a marble parapet with the text HAEC FERE QUUM GEMITUS TURGENTIA LUMINA PROMANT / BELLINI POTERAT FLERE IONNIS OPUS, meaning something like: "When these suffering eyes wrench groans from you, Bellini's picture weeps itself." |
